Properties Comparison
| Property | AISI SAE 8620 Steel Properties, Chemical Composition, Equivalent, Heat Treatment | Grade 65Mn Steel High Carbon Spring Steel Properties, Specification, Equivalent |
|---|---|---|
| Metal Base | Steel | Steel |
| Tensile Strength | 633.0 MPa | 980.0 MPa |
| Yield Strength | 357.0 MPa | 785.0 MPa |
| Elongation | 26.3 % | 8.0 % |
| Hardness (Brinell) | 183.0 HB | 302.0 HB |
